iCOMS to be integrated into Quarterhill
subsidiary, International Road Dynamics
OTTAWA, July 18, 2017 /PRNewswire/ - Quarterhill
Inc. ("Quarterhill") (TSX: QTRH; NASD:QTRH), announced today
that it has completed the acquisition of all the issued and
outstanding shares of iCOMS Detections S.A. ("iCOMS") for cash of
€1.0 million (USD $1.1 million).
iCOMS is an Intelligent Transportation Systems company located in
Brussels, Belgium and will be
integrated into Quarterhill's wholly-owned subsidiary,
International Road Dynamics Inc. ("IRD").
Founded in 1993, iCOMS specializes in the design and manufacture
of radar microwave detectors and equipment. The company's products
and services are used to detect and count vehicles, bicycles and
pedestrians in urban intersections, as speed measurement and
warning systems, as traffic counting and data collection systems,
and for intelligent lighting. An innovative new radar product,
"I-COUNT", has recently been developed to collect speed, size and
distance data for multilane applications. iCOMS's customers are
located throughout Europe and the
United Kingdom. For the year ended
December 31, 2016, the company
generated sales of approximately €1.6 million (USD $1.8 million).

About IRD
IRD is a highway traffic management technology company specializing
in supplying products and systems to the global Intelligent
Transportation Systems industry. IRD is a North American
company based in Saskatoon, Saskatchewan,
Canada with sales and service offices throughout
the United States and
overseas. Private corporations, transportation agencies and
highway authorities around the world use IRD's products and
advanced systems to manage and protect their highway
infrastructures.
